GOGANOVIĆ: LIFTING OF SANCTIONS - VICTORY FOR JUSTICE AND DEMOCRACY
ISTOČNO SARAJEVO, OCTOBER 30 /SRNA/ - The lifting of U.S. sanctions against Republika Srpska officials is confirmation that politics cannot be conducted through pressure, but through dialogue, said Aleksandar Goganović, a member of the SNSD Main Board.
Goganović told SRNA that the lifting of sanctions represents a victory for democracy and justice both in BiH and on the international stage. "For years, a political and media campaign has been waged against the SNSD and the President of Republika Srpska, Milorad Dodik, without arguments and without readiness for dialogue. The goal was not conversation, but an attempt at political elimination through pressure and sanctions. Today, when the sanctions have been lifted, the very same people who demanded them are now trying to portray this event as the `capitulation` of the SNSD. If that’s the case, why are they so nervous?" Goganović asked. He emphasized that the SNSD’s policy has never been directed against any people or against BiH, but solely toward protecting the interests of Republika Srpska within the framework of the Dayton Agreement. Goganović stated that Republika Srpska remains committed to peace, dialogue, and cooperation.
